Filmi baateinDirector: Honey Irani
Cast: Amitabh Bachchan, Anil Kapoor, Preity Zinta, Gracy Singh, Randhir Kapoor
Music: Shankar-Ehsaan-Loy
Lyrics: Javed Akhtar
Story: Akash (Anil Kapoor) is a doctor like his dad, Dr Sinha (Amitabh Bachchan) and he is in love with Neha (Gracy Singh), his colleague. Dr Sinha's dream is to expand his hospital, but does not have the funds.
Akash meets Sonia (Preity Zinta), the eccentric daughter of a business tycoon (Randhir Kapoor).
Sonia falls for Akash and asks her father to fund the hospital on the condition that Akash marries her. When Dr Sinha suffers a heart-attack, Akash agrees marry Sonia, to realise his father's dream.

I thought the film had shades of Dil Apna Aur Preet Paraya, starring Meena Kumari and Rajkumar. That was a doctor-nurse romance whereas this is a doctor-anaesthetist romance.
The one forgettable figure in the film was Randhir Kapoor. His comeback of sorts goes totally unnoticed.
I was rather disappointed with the film. I expected much more from the writer of Lamhe. The film was enjoyable but not extraordinary.
